How can I solve this ODE ? $$\left|y'(x)\right| +\left|y(x)\right| =0.$$ I can easily solve it without the modulus signs. At present, $y(x)=0$ is the ony solution I can think of.

Suppose that $y\neq 0$. Then $$ \frac{|y'|}{|y|}+1=0\iff \left\lvert\frac{y'}{y}\right\rvert=-1 $$ which is not possible.
